Is there a way to set up DVDA so that someone watching a selected scene/chapter returns to the sub menu with the scene/chapter choices by hitting "back" or "menu," instead of the initial opening menu, which it's doing now? In other words, my layout is: main menu (with "play video" and "select scenes" buttons) > sub menu (with six scenes/chapters to choose from). If they're watching Chapter #6 and they want to switch to Chapter #4, but they hit menu or back, it presently returns all the way to the main menu (with the "play video" and "select scenes" buttons), not the sub menu with the listed choices. Anybody know how to change that?
Marcia

Edward Troxel
February 19th, 2004, 03:15 PM
You currently have no control as to where any chapter or video will return.
